- The distance between Okinoerabu, Japan and Simferopol, Crimea, Ukraine is approximately 8,241 km or 5,121 mi.
- To reach Okinoerabu in this distance one would set out from Simferopol, Crimea bearing 66.9° or ENE and follow the great circles arc to approach Okinoerabu bearing 132.5° or SE .
- Okinoerabu has a humid subtropical climate (Cfa) whereas Simferopol, Crimea has a marine west coast climate (Cfb).
- The annual average temperature is 11.6 °C (20.9°F) warmer.
- Average monthly temperatures vary by 9.4 °C (16.9°F) less in Okinoerabu. The continentality subtype is truly oceanic as opposed to subcontinental.
- Total annual precipitation averages 1571.5 mm (61.9 in) more which is equivalent to 1571.5 l/m² (38.57 US gal/ft²) or 15,715,000 l/ha (1,680,038 US gal/ac) more. About 4 1/9 as much.
- The altitude of the sun at midday is overall 17.2° higher in Okinoerabu than in Simferopol, Crimea.
- Relative humidity levels are 0.7% higher.
- The mean dew point temperature is 11.5°C (20.7°F) higher.
